S 20 PSリチウムスタッキングカーのオリジナルアクセサリーのコアバリュー

装置の動作安定性を保証する

オリジナルの部品は、S 20 PSリチウム電池スタッカーの設計パラメータとプロセス基準に基づいて製造されており、機器のさまざまな部品とのマッチング度が高く、機器の動作ロジックに正確に適合し、部品の適合性の問題によって引き起こされる障害の可能性を効果的に低減します。倉庫での機器の取り扱いを確実にするために、安定した動作状態を維持し、突然のシャットダウンがワークフローに与える影響を軽減します。

装置全体の寿命を延ばす

純正部品に採用された材質と生産技術は設備の出荷要求を満たし、耐摩耗性、耐腐食性などの性能に信頼性があり、粗悪な部品を使用することによる設備部品の過度な損失を避けることができ、S 20 PSリチウム電気スタッカーの全体的な寿命を延ばすことができ、企業の長期的な使用設備に保障を提供する。

長期メンテナンスコストの削減

オリジナルのアクセサリを選択すると、1回の購入コストがわずかに高くなる場合がありますが、アクセサリの故障によるその後のメンテナンスの頻度と交換コストを削減し、オリジナル以外のアクセサリの不適切な適合による付随的な損傷を回避できます。長期的には、企業が機器の全体的なメンテナンスコストを制御し、機器の使用の費用対効果を向上させるのに役立ちます。

S 20 PSリチウム電池スタッカーの分割購入計画の参考

分割プランの適応シーン

資金回転圧力が大きい中小企業や、S 20 PSリチウム電池スタッカーやオリジナル部品を大量に購入する必要がある企業に対して、分割購入案は一度に支払う資金圧力を効果的に緩和し、購入コストを複数のサイクルに分配し、企業がキャッシュフローを合理的に分配し、日常業務が影響を受けないようにすることができる。

分割購入の中心的な考慮事項

分割払いの調達計画を選択する際には、分割払い期間の合理性に焦点を当て、企業の資金回収サイクルと組み合わせて適切な返済期間を選択する必要があります。同時に、分割払い料金の計算方法を理解する必要があります。コストが透明で目に見えない支出がないことを確認します。さらに、返済方法の柔軟性、早期返済をサポートするか、返済リズムを調整して企業の財務計画に適合させるかを確認する必要があります。

分割購入に関する注意事項

分割購入を行う前に、購入したオリジナル部品のリストを明確にして、部品の型番、仕様とS 20 PSリチウム電池スタッカーが完全に一致していることを確認する必要がある分割購入契約を締結するときは、条項の内容を慎重にチェックして、双方の権利義務、アフターサービス保障と契約違反責任を明確にする同時に、正規のサプライヤー協力を選択して、部品の純正性とサービスの信頼性を確保する。
